Elada Drive
2200 Elada Dr, Tahlequah, OK 74464, USA
+1 (918) 456-2837
+1 (918) 456-4916
+1 (918) 456-4916
2204 Elada Dr, Tahlequah, OK 74464, USA
45 years
43 years
2205 Elada Dr, Tahlequah, OK 74464, USA
2207 Elada Dr, Tahlequah, OK 74464, USA
34 years